Hawks New Recruit 'Davo' Stepping Up

Hawks rising star William ‘Davo’ Hickey has come into his own in the recent rounds of the Hungry Jacks NBL23 season.
At the beginning of October, Hickey was elevated to the Hawks’ full-time roster after the young talent was initially signed as a development player in August.
In the Hawks previous three games, the 6’4 combo guard has played an average of 18 minutes, and he used every one of those minutes to show what he could bring to the team.
Fans first got the opportunity to see what Hickey could do on the court in the Hawks v Kings game back in November, where he delivered nine points, eight rebounds, three assists and one block in his 23 minutes played. Hickey used this chance to make it clear that Hawks coach, Jacob Jackomas, made the right decision by granting him a full-time position on the team’s roster.
Most recently, Hickey’s talent was on display on Monday night during the Hawks win against Melbourne United. He secured the Hawks 10 points, three rebounds and two assists and used his defensive skills to limit United’s guards’ ability to get within the 3-point line.
A familiar face, Hickey starred for the Indigenous Australian team against the Hawks 2019/20 side, where he racked up 28 points. Hickey also has prior NBL experience, having held development player positions with South East Melbourne Phoenix and Melbourne United.
Fans should look forward to seeing more of Hickey as he continues to refine his talent and increase his court presence over the remainder of the NBL23 season and beyond.
